Sorts Of Welding Processes



Welding processes include a variety of methods used to sign up with products, mostly metals, through the application of warmth, stress, or both. One of the most usual kinds of welding procedures consist of arc welding, gas welding, resistance welding, and solid-state welding.


Arc welding, that includes approaches like Shielded Steel Arc Welding (SMAW) and Gas Tungsten Arc Welding (GTAW), uses an electrical arc to generate heat for melting the base metals and filler materials. Gas welding, often referred to as oxy-fuel welding, utilizes a fire created by shedding a fuel gas with oxygen to melt the metals.


Resistance welding, including area and seam welding, relies upon the heat generated from electric resistance to bond materials, generally used in automobile production. Solid-state welding procedures, such as friction welding and ultrasonic welding, sign up with products without thawing them, making use of mechanical stress and frictional warm.


Each welding procedure has specific applications, strengths, and limitations, making the choice of the proper technique vital for achieving preferred weld top quality and performance. Assessment Tools and strategies



To make sure the stability and reliability of welded joints, numerous examination methods and tools are used throughout the welding process. These methods can be broadly classified right into non-destructive testing (NDT) and destructive screening (DT) approaches. NDT approaches, which do not endanger the stability of the welded component, include aesthetic assessment, ultrasonic testing, radiographic screening, magnetic fragment testing, and fluid penetrant testing.


Visual assessment is one of the most basic technique, permitting the prompt recognition of surface area issues. Ultrasonic testing utilizes high-frequency acoustic waves to discover inner flaws, while radiographic screening utilizes X-rays or gamma rays to imagine the internal framework of welds. Magnetic particle screening is effective for spotting surface and near-surface gaps in ferromagnetic materials, and liquid penetrant testing reveals surface-breaking issues by applying a colored color or fluorescent penetrant.


On the various other hand, devastating testing entails physically evaluating the welded joint till failing to assess its mechanical properties. Tools such as tensile screening makers, influence testers, and hardness testers are normally made use of in this context. By employing a combination of these methods and devices, assessors can guarantee the high quality and security of bonded frameworks.
